Method
Making the Dough
- In a large bowl, combine flour, salt, and warm water. Mix until a soft dough forms, then knead for about 5 minutes until smooth and elastic.
- Cover the dough with a damp cloth and let it rest in a warm place for about 30 minutes.
Preparing the Filling
- While the dough rises, he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add thinly sliced onions and cook until translucent and slightly caramelized, about 10 minutes.
Shaping and Cooking
- Once risen, turn the dough onto a floured surface and divide it into equal portions. Roll each portion into a ball.
- Flatten each dough ball with your hands and roll it out to about ¼-inch thick.
- Sprinkle the sautéed onions evenly over each flatbread, gently pressing them in.
- Heat a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at. Cook each flatbread for about 2-3 minutes on each side until golden brown.
